About Pepper
Born a Wisconsinite, at the age of 14 Pepper had dreamed about becoming a tattoo artist. Once turning 16, she sought out an apprenticeship by going to different studios in the Milwaukee area showing them her high school art portfolio. No one really took this 16 year old seriously. Hell, why should they have? However Pepper was determined to get her foot in the door somehow. She had her big break when a good friend introduced her to a local artist who after seeing her work had decided to give her a shot. It wasn’t immediate though. That chance came a few months after her 17th birthday. A senior in high school, Pepper would go to school half the day and then leave early to take her apprenticeship the other half on a high school work program. Upon her 18th birthday, which fell around graduation, she had achieved her goal of becoming a full time tattoo artist.
This accomplishment was great but still wasn’t enough for Pepper. She also dreamed of creating photorealistic tattoos and yearned to learn more. After a couple of years tattooing in Wisconsin she had an offer she couldn’t refuse. Hardly believing it was true, she jumped at the chance to work in Indiana with Monte and Joshua Carlton who taught her the base of what she knows now. From there she sought more knowledge and was offered other wonderful opportunities in Colorado, Georgia, North Carolina and Florida. Throughout the course of her now 20 year career, she had decided to pursue them all and has come out the better for it. By taking these opportunities she has not only learned a lot about her craft, but herself as well.
Always the ambitious one, Pepper enjoys traveling to conventions not only to be around her peers and attend seminars, but to compete as well. Since the start of her career Pepper has won numerous awards from across the US and hopes to eventually make her way overseas. In addition to this she has been featured in multiple publications ranging from newspapers, magazines, and even radio. Currently Pepper is married to Bart Andrews, and together they own and operate Unify Tattoo Company located in St. Augustine, FL.

To make a tattoo appointment with Pepper it is best to send an e-mail expressing the ideas that you have along with photo reference. Please know that Pepper will not replicate another person's tattoo, as she believes each person is an individual, and their tattoo should be designed directly for them. Due to increasing popularity and demand, Pepper has limited availability and is selective with tattoo ideas proposed from potential clients. Currently her wait time is four months.
If interested in booking with Pepper, please know she selects pieces that go along best with her style and interests. She believes that there is the right artist for each tattoo, therefore she prefers to be paired with clients who are like minded which she feels yeilds the best tattoo experience all around.
Some guidelines and requirements for tattoo appointments are:
- Pepper absolutely does not do Japanese, Biomechanical, and American Traditional. She enjoys and respects these styles, but for something like this she suggests checking out Bart or another artist's work at the studio.
- Pepper does not do large/advanced cover-ups. Smaller pieces she is willing to cover, but this needs to be determined by a consultaton or photos of the existing tattoo first. For large/advanced cover-ups, please check out her husband, Bart's work. To learn more about removal and how this can assist in cover-ups click here.
- Pepper works best with clients who are willng to award her full creative reign over any image or concept. She prefers the freedom to create and believes through this the best obtainable design is achievable.
- Pepper has preference for portraiture, realistic black & gray, trash polka, abstract, and floral/feminine designs. She mainly does large-scale work and has a minimum tattoo time of three hours.
- Pepper requires a consultation before any actual tattoo appointment is made. In person is best, but when traveling from a long distance (1.5 hrs or greater) e-mail is acceptable. That way she can get a feeling for who you are, what you are looking for, what is achievable, and if you both are a good fit for one another as artist/client. From there an actual tattoo appointment will be set. Please know that if Pepper feels a different artist will be more suitable for your piece, she will express this as her primary goal is to give the best tattoo possible. Even if this means guiding someone toward the right artist or the option of removal.

About Bart Andrews
Hailing from North Carolina, Bart Andrews spends his days pumping out a seemingly endless stream of quality tattoo work. Andrews began his career in Jacksonville over ten years ago and like many artists, struggled to find the apprenticeship that would get him on the inside of the industry. Though some time would pass before he found himself in the seat he dreamt of, he was already on the way to becoming one of the region’s most successful tattooists. Andrews would continue to hone his craft through repetition and as time passed he consistently narrowed the gap of skill between himself and local artists he had grown to respect.
With years of experience under his belt, Bart’s work has all the qualities that one looks for in a refined, professional tattoo.. His interests include everything to color realism, black and gray, to traditional Americana and Japanese. Bart’s natural desire to be a versatile artist has only been strengthened by his proximity to the Marine base. With people coming from all over the world, Bart has the ability to give every client exactly what they are looking for without hesitation.
Bart is also traveling more frequently these days. He finds time in his schedule to guest spot and attend a number of tattoo conventions from which the walls of his workspace are reflecting. Having won numerous awards for a variety of tattoo styles from across the US, he is not stopping there. Bart is also the creator of the Cape Fear Tattoo & Arts Expo which had occurred annually every April in Wilmington, North Carolina. Now married to Pepper, they currently own/operate Unify Tattoo Company, located in St. Augustine, FL,

About Rob Jeff
Born and raised in New England, Rob spent most of his cold winter days indoors with a pencil and sketchbook learning to draw. After majoring in Art in school, he attended college where he earned a degree in graphic design from the New England Institute of Technology. After college Rob got interested in learning to tattoo, and with a few years of practice on friends and family, he got an apprenticeship. In 2008 Rob earned his tattoo license and, in 2012 he attended his first tattoo convention and quickly became thirsty for information. Rob soon took up oil painting as a way to practice composition and style outside of tattooing. After taking dozens of seminars and working with some of the best in the industry, Rob has combined the knowledge from his art background, and his tattoo career to bring a unique style of black and grey, and color tattooing. With his New England upbringing Rob enjoys tattooing wildlife portraits and nature scenes as well as skulls, flowers and other organic imagery.

About Angel Serrano
Angel Serrano was born in Carolina, Puerto Rico. From an early age he showed interest in art and drawing. In 2012 he started as an apprentice in a tattoo shop where he explored and discovered all styles of tattooing. In 2015 he decided to specialize in orienta style. His passion for Japanese art comes from curiosity about history, culture and how the aesthetics and anatomy of the human body are visually reflected in an elegant and lasting way in the tattoo. In 2018, he decided to open his first tattoo shop called "Tradiciones'' collectively with two Puerto Rican artists, which to this day has been growing and is highly respected in the metropolitan area of the island. Angel has attended several conventions and has done guest spots in Mexico and certain parts of the United States. In 2022 Angel decided to move to Florida to face new goals, experiment with other ideas and grow as an artist. This way he will be able to offer his clientele his experience and knowledge about Japanese art.

About Shanoah Chapman
Shanoah has been tattooing since June, 2021 and loves working in surrealism, abstract realism, and illustrative realism styles. She would love to venture into more ornamental/abstract large scale pieces as well. She loves bringing realistic elements to her stylized take on tattooing. This allows her to see beyond real life and tattoo in a more imaginative way than realism alone. She makes many pre-drawn designs, but does custom work as well.
She can do various other types of tattoos including precise lettering, floral, realism, traditional, neo traditional, anime, and fine line. She has spent the majority of her career taking on all kinds of work, but lately has wanted to specialize more. She does mostly black and grey, and blackwork, but occasionally color.
Shanoah was born and raised in Appalachian East Tennessee, and has been drawing ever since she can remember. The beautiful surroundings of the wildlife and mountains inspired her to start creating art as a small child, always carrying around a tiny sketchbook and drawing what she saw. She comes from a large family that always encouraged her to draw and paint, as other members of her family are artistic as well! Showing her little tips and tricks along the way exponentially helped her growth as a young artist.
Shanoah had a full scholarship for visual art at East Tennessee State University, however she only completed one semester before realizing her dream of becoming a tattoo artist could not wait any longer, and college was not for her. She immediately began searching for an apprenticeship, and that was the start of it all! She tattooed in her hometown for about 2 years, but was ready to expand beyond that.
She joined Unify Tattoo Co. because she wants to work alongside more experienced artists and continue growing as a tattooer.
